Butchers cut, seafood, tepenyaki at least

 

It's a 3 course full dinner.

 

Its the same dinner you get when you buy the 2, 3, 4 etc speciality dining packages. 

 

We did Butchers Cut last week and you aren't going to leave hungry. 

 

If you don't like any of the dishes listed, you can choose anything else off the menu for 50% off that dish. 

 

It is a great perk for Black Card even just to eat in different surroundings.

OK the Asian Restaurant is included - it is next to teppenyaki which is not included. 

 

Food in Asian was OK but nothing special and we wouldn't go back. 

 

Portions were tiny (I've had better crab cakes frozen from the supermarket). The main course mahimahi was very small and dessert choice was really poor. 

 

Having our server wipe down the table with strong smelling bleach after the main course did not help. The waiter complaining about previous evening guests was poor too. 

 

Stick to butchers cut.
